Keep natural gas meters clear of snow
Xcel Energy recommends especially with today's heavy snowfall to keep meters free of ice and snow to prevent the potential for a dangerous natural gas pressure buildup in their homes.

Wondering about streets when it snows?
Broomfield follows its Snow and Ice Control policies when snows come. Public Works crews monitor the National Weather Service forecasts, and when snow is predicted, crews go on standby. Depending on the severity of the storm, crews can be at work during their regular shifts, or are called to 24/7 duty in 12-hour shifts.
